I'm a 45 year female but my problems
started 4 years ago.To make this easier go
to m.S. Site and read my posting which
explains all the problems I had. In
october I went to mayo clinic and had
several brain tests done, ruled out m.S.
Completely but finally had a test done
which was called a tee-which is a camera
down my esphogus so they could look at my
heart which is where they found a hole in
my heart. This is a birth defect but the
older you get the more problems you could
have from it. All the attacks I had
were actually tia's and thankfully I never
had a major stroke. I had surgery just 2
weeks ago and I feel very good now.
Surgery is done thru a heart
cath.Procedure, 1 night in the hospital.
I'm not saying this is the answer but I
know what its like to have all the
symptoms and go to the hospital, go thru
several tests and end up with no answers.
I really thought I was going crazy,
thinking maybe it was anxiety, maybe
subconsiuously(sp) I was unhappy about
something, actually I was just trying to
make up an answer. One thing I can say
is follow thru - don't stop until you get
an answer - your body is telling you
something.
